FAISALABAD: The Faisalabad Chamber of Commerce and Industry (FCCI) and other stakeholders review arrangement for the 5th International Foundry Congress and Exhibition scheduled to be held in Lahore under the auspices of Pakistan Foundry Association (PFA).

Later addressing a press conference, FCCI President Eng Rizwan Ashraf said that the foundry was the second largest sector after textile and there was a dire need for its up-gradation to reoganised it on modern lines.

He said that most of the spare parts of textile machinery were being prepared in local foundries, adding that this sector had also played an important role in the manufacturing of agricultural appliance which had helped boosted the country’s agri production.

The FCCI president lauded the organization of 5th International Foundry Congress and Exhibition and urged upon the foundry owners and its workers to attend the event to update their knowledge.
